What are the requirements to apply for a license to operate a legal consulting services company in Panama?

The requirements to apply for a license to operate a legal consulting services company in Panama include submitting an application to the Ministry of Commerce and Industries and meeting the requirements established by the entity. This may include the presentation of a business plan, information about the legal consulting services offered, proof of financial solvency, and having lawyers duly registered with the Supreme Court of Justice of Panama. Additionally, you must comply with the ethical and legal standards established for the legal profession in the country. Once the application is submitted, an evaluation will be carried out and, if all requirements are met, the license to operate the legal consulting services company will be granted.
